Marist Auditorium at Newman College in Churchlands, Western Australia adds a touch of theatrical brilliance with bold red feature walls in COLORBOND Metallic steel on three sides of the building.

Designed by EIW Architects for the client, Newman College, the $10-million auditorium showcases COLORBOND Metallic steel cladding in the rich red colour of Aries, drawing attention from its highly prominent location on the school's Marcellin campus. The design was led by project architect Tony D'Andrea along with design architects Philip Idle and Chloe Summers.

EIW design architect Chloe Summers said she hoped her project, which was then still in construction, would wow its audience at its official opening, timed to coincide with the start of the school year.

"The performing arts centre sits on a prominent site on Empire Avenue, so we planned to provide a new contemporary face for the college," Summers explained. "We wanted to tie in the language of the existing buildings – which feature limestone colours and COLORBOND steel in the colour Manor Red – but with a contemporary palette."

The architects carried out a rigorous process of research and analysis before choosing COLORBOND Metallic steel in the colour Aries for the feature cladding, which makes up about 50 per cent of the total cladding and is visible to passing motorists and students playing on the college oval behind the building.

"We went through quite a lengthy process to select a colour for the feature panels: we looked at products for their durability advantages and colour range," said EIW project architect Tony D'Andrea. This was the first time that building contractor PS Structures had installed Kingspan panels, according to project manager Vernon Houston. Even before the building was fully commissioned, it was obvious that the Kingspan panels made from COLORBOND Metallic steel in the colour Aries offered very good thermal performance, he said.

"Even during the last stages of construction when the building wasn't fully operational, you could appreciate the way the panels protected the building from heat load. When you walk into the foyer from the outside you can feel a distinct temperature change,” Houston added.

Principal steel products:

Feature panels: Kingspan BENCHMARK Evolution made from COLORBOND Metallic steel in the colour Aries.

Auditorium panels: Kingspan Architectural Wall Panel System in Plank profile (KS1000 PL FM) in the colour Portico Grey.

Stage panels: Kingspan Architectural Wall Panel System in Wave profile (KS1000 WV FM) in the colour Gull Grey.

High level parapets: COLORBOND steel in LYSAGHT PANELRIB profile in the colour Windspray.

Stage and auditorium roof - Administration roof: LYSAGHT KLIP-LOK CLASSIC 700 made from COLORBOND steel in the colour Windspray.
